System recovery is described to characterize the ability that a firewall under testing recovers from an overload condition. In our paper, we present an approach to test the system recovery base on the traffic whose frame size obeys a specific distribution and figure out the system recovery time and the variance of the system recovery time. This article presents a new deriving method of a simple formula for all kinds of one-dimensional collision. The formula and the method are easy to be learned and remembered for students than traditional equations for one-dimensional collision.
